Fair weather expected to continue through Friday

Fair weather continues with warmth and limited rainfall

By Belize Live News Staff: Belize’s recent stretch of pleasant weather is expected to continue through the end of the workweek, according to the latest forecast from the National Meteorological Service.

Forecaster Catherine Cumberbatch says a stable weather pattern remains in place, bringing mostly sunny skies, warm temperatures and only limited rainfall across the country.

Today’s forecast calls for sunshine mixed with a few cloudy intervals, while tonight is expected to be partly cloudy with only isolated showers or thunderstorms. Southern districts may experience slightly higher chances of rainfall late tonight and into the early hours of Friday.

The forecast for Friday and Friday night remains largely unchanged, with similar weather conditions expected nationwide.

Temperatures will remain elevated, especially across inland communities where the mercury is forecast to climb to 95 degrees Fahrenheit. Coastal residents can expect highs around 89 degrees while hill areas remain noticeably cooler.

With no tropical cyclone formation expected in the region and relatively stable conditions prevailing, Belizeans can enjoy another calm and sunny day before heading into the weekend.
